Analog to Digital Converters (ADC) Analog Devices, Inc. MAX1062AEUB+T Overview
The Analog to Digital Converters (ADC) Analog Devices, Inc. MAX1062AEUB+T is a high-performance 14-bit Successive Approximation Register (SAR) ADC that provides a compact and efficient solution for various high-precision data conversion applications. Engineered by Analog Devices, a leader in integrated circuit technology, this ADC offers an optimal balance of speed, accuracy, and power consumption, making it ideal for bulk purchases by B2B customers who require reliable and consistent performance in demanding environments.
With its small form factor in a 10-UMAX package, the MAX1062AEUB+T ensures a minimal footprint on system designs, thereby providing enhanced flexibility while maintaining robustness. This feature is particularly important in industries where space economy and precise electronic measurements are crucial.
MAX1062AEUB+T Features
- 14-bit resolution - Ensures high precision in data conversion, capturing fine detail in input signals.
- Successive Approximation Register (SAR) architecture - Offers a good balance between speed and power efficiency.
- Compact 10-UMAX package - Ideal for systems where space is at a premium.
- Low power consumption - Suitable for battery-operated devices and other applications where power efficiency is key.
MAX1062AEUB+T Applications
- Medical Imaging Systems: The high resolution and precision of the MAX1062AEUB+T make it perfect for converting analog signals from medical imaging sensors into digital data, improving image clarity and detail.
- Portable Instrumentation: Its low power consumption and small size are ideal for handheld devices used in field data collection, enhancing portability and operational time.
- Data Acquisition Systems: Suitable for high-speed data acquisition where accuracy and efficiency are necessary, ensuring reliable performance in scientific research and industrial automation.
- Battery-Powered Devices: The ADC’s efficient power management supports extended battery life in consumer electronics, allowing for longer usage intervals between charges.
